The graphs compare the proportions of various nutrients in two foods: macaroni and a medium-baked potato...
In general, macaroni has higher percentages of carbohydrates and saturated fats than a medium-baked potato...
In particular, macaroni is high in carbohydrates and saturated fats. Carbohydrates make up slightly more than half, 52%, while saturated fats account for a little less than a quarter...
On the other hand, a medium-baked potato is mostly composed of carbohydrates and protein. The amount of carbohydrates in the food is less than in macaroni, but they still make up the greatest percentage, 35%, in a medium-baked potato...
